For sale is a 1998 BMW M3 Sedan - Automatic. With the exception of the aftermarket Alpine stereo and Bavarian Soundwerks upgraded speaker package, this vehicle is 100% stock with no modifications! This vehicle has been in zero accidents and has a clean title, which is in hand (Current Autocheck available for verification). No check engine light on the dashboard and all pixels for the onboard computer readout work. AC has had recent work and blows very cold. 239,998 Miles I am a BMW enthusiast who has owned this car for 2 years (and someone who is meticulous -- I have a spreadsheet showing every single time I put gas in this car, miles driven and MPG). Originally purchased this vehicle when I worked from home and now that I work outside of the home, purchased a commuter car and this has become a garage queen. Absolutely love the car and it runs perfectly, but I am a bit tired of shuffling 3 cars at this point in time with a young child in the house. Within the past 11,000 miles there have been more than 7K in repairs, including all of the following replacements (I have receipts for all of this work -- 95% completed by Andrew at German Motor Works in N. Scottsdale -- it is a great car and he can attest to it). Most recent oil change was on 2/15. • Air Filter • Cabin Air Filter • Power Steering Suction Hose • Power Steering Return Hose • Valve Cover Gaskets • Alternator Drive Belt • Air Condition Drive Belt • Idler Puller • Transmission Mounts • Brake Light Switch • Hood Struts • Rear Brake Pads • Rear Brake Sensor • Flex (Guibo) Disc • Alignment • 4 New Tires • All 6 Ignition Coil Packs • All 6 Spark Plugs • Fuel Level Sender • Transmission Flush (including replacement of filter) • Blower Motor Resistor • Power Steering Pump Assembly and Reservoir Fill System • Blower Motor • Gas Cap • Gas Tank Vent Valve • Pedal Travel Sensor • Battery Purchased 12/2014 • Coolant Expansion Tank • Lower Radiator Hose • Brake Booster Vacuum Valve • Intake Manifold Gasket • Injector O-Rings • T-Body Gasket • Idle Air Hose • Thermostat Housing Gasket (only repair with no receipt) • Windshield • AC has been recharged Overall, this is a pretty clean car for the mileage. A few notes to be aware of: •Fog lights are cracked •Heavy rock chips on the front (shown in picture) •Driver's Side Window Regulator is shot -- Motor is good, however. This is about a $75-$100 part (all others work) •Airbag light is on (needs to be reset as it kicked on when I temporarily unplugged it to re-align the window after the regulator went out) •Has a little bit of paint fading on the front driver fender •Front driver lock doesn't work intermittently with remote These are fun little cars to drive and their handling isn't matched by many cars on the road today.
